Izweifel, you're simply getting ahead of yourself. When you create the slideshow, the pictures will be put into the order you want them by you, and will remain that way. It's not even important how they are arranged into albums or events (though you can easily re-arrange them as you like).
I find that the best way to create a slideshow is to a) pull photos from events into a specially-created album. Albums are sorted any way you want.
Once the album is in order, make the slideshow from it. Voila, look, there they are in the order you put them in in the album.
